This Masterclass is for you if ...

  •  You have clients who present contradictory and opposite goals
  • You have clients who have a vague sense of what they mean by ‘meaning’ or ‘purpose’ and need clarification
  • You have clients who talk about finding meaningful work but become distracted by the need for certain pay levels
  • You have clients who have a vague sense of what motivates them and don’t know how that embeds in real roles
  • You’re working with clients who talk the language of values, meaning, even ‘calling’ but are unsure how to commit
  • You have clients who treat meaningful work as a fantasy option, and gravitate towards what they see as ‘realistic’ opportunities

You'll leave the Masterclass with...

  • Practical tools to help your clients really explore what they consider to be ‘meaningful’ work, in tangible terms with real examples
  • An understanding of ways you can help your clients rethink mental blocks around ‘ideal world’ and ‘realistic’ outcomes
  • An understanding of ways you can help your clients be more confident about active research into more meaningful choices
  • Two new powerful and practical tools – Finding Meaning in Work and Balancing Real and Ideal
  • Recontracting techniques to revisit clients’ initial stated needs and goals
  • Greater confidence for yourself as a coach encouraging your clients to work with conflicting options

 

Your Masterclass will be led by

John Lees

Career Strategist & Author

John Lees is one of the UK’s best-known career strategists. He has published 15 books on careers and work including the UK best-seller ‘How to Get a Job You Love’ and his latest, ‘Get Ahead in Your New Job’. His books have been translated into Arabic, Georgian, Polish, Japanese and Spanish.

John was previously Chief Executive of the Institute of Employment Consultants and was a founding board member of the Career Development Institute. He holds degrees from the Universities of Cambridge, London and Liverpool and is a NICEC Fellow.

… and facilitated by

Rachel Schofield

Former BBC Journalist, Facilitator & Coach

Rachel spent over 15 years as a BBC news presenter before training as a Personal Development Coach. She is also a licensed Firework Career Coach focused on supporting women to redesign their work lives after motherhood.
